A new helmet design has been reported for Saint Anselm; the team will reportedly be using in 2008 the "wing" helmet design (the one used by Michigan and several other teams). Saint Anselm's version will feature a white "wing" on blue helmets with blue facemasks. I would appreciate a photograph of the 2008 Saint Anselm helmet design.

Stonehill apparently switched to a new helmet logo for the 2002 season, an "SC" with a feather between the letters. I need a copy of the helmet logo in order to add this one to the web site. This design was apparently still in use during the 2003 and 2004 seasons, and is visible in the photograph below.

The team nickname was changed from "Chieftains" to "Skyhawks" prior to the 2005 season.
